Hi all, apologies if this is the wrong group.
I have a cisco.com account, and access as a 'service contract owner'.
I now have been given a PICA number etc, but cannot find where to add it
to my profile under additional access. Do I have to set-up a new
cisco.com account for this?
I have tried all the menus and cannot find any help on this, beyond what
the site has told me.
Does anyone have any wise words?

Yes PICA is separate to cisco.com (formerly CCO) and service contract
(Smartnet) accounts.
Yet another username and password to remember I'm afraid. Though now you
have a PICA that's probably the one you'll use online most for software
downloads, the service contract/Smartnet account will most likely only be
used for hardware help.
